Set-SCStorageFileServer
Agrega o quita un recurso compartido de archivos de almacenamiento de la administración de VMM.
Syntax
Set-SCStorageFileServer
-StorageFileServer <StorageFileServer>
[-JobGroup <Guid>]
[-Description <String>]
[-RemoveStorageFileShareFromManagement <StorageFileShare[]>]
[-AddDiskWitnessFromStoragePool <StoragePool>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Set-SCStorageFileServer
-AddExistingComputer <String[]>
-StorageFileServer <StorageFileServer>
[-JobGroup <Guid>]
[-Description <String>]
[-SkipClusterValidation]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Set-SCStorageFileServer
-RemoveExistingComputer <StorageFileServerNode[]>
-StorageFileServer <StorageFileServer>
[-JobGroup <Guid>]
[-CleanupDisks]
[-Description <String>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Set-SCStorageFileServer
-StorageFileServer <StorageFileServer>
[-JobGroup <Guid>]
[-Description <String>]
-AddStorageFileShareToManagement <StorageFileShare[]>
[-StorageClassificationAssociation <StorageClassification[]>]
[-RemoveStorageFileShareFromManagement <StorageFileShare[]>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Set-SCStorageFileServer
-StorageFileServer <StorageFileServer>
[-JobGroup <Guid>]
[-Description <String>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Description
Nota
Se incluye un nuevo parámetro [-DCBSettings] en VMM 2019 UR1. Para obtener más información, vea Parámetros.
El cmdlet Set-SCStorageFileServer agrega o quita un recurso compartido de archivos de almacenamiento de la administración de Virtual Machine Manager (VMM).
Ejemplos
Ejemplo 1: Adición de un recurso compartido de archivos de almacenamiento a la administración de VMM
PS C:\> $FileServer = Get-SCStorageFileServer -Name "FileServer01.Contoso.com"
PS C:\> $FileShare = Get-SCStorageFileShare -Name "FileShare01"
PS C:\> Set-SCStorageFileServer -StorageFileServer $FileServer -AddStorageFileShareToManagement $FileShare
El primer comando obtiene el objeto de servidor de archivos de almacenamiento denominado FileServer01 mediante el cmdlet Get-SCStorageFileServer . El comando almacena ese objeto en la variable $FileServer.
El segundo comando obtiene el objeto de recurso compartido de archivos de almacenamiento denominado FileShare01 mediante el cmdlet Get-SCStorageFileShare . El comando almacena ese objeto en la variable $FileShare.
El último comando trae FileShare01 bajo la administración de VMM.
Ejemplo 2: Eliminación de un recurso compartido de archivos de almacenamiento de la administración de VMM
PS C:\> $FileServer = Get-SCStorageFileServer -Name "FileServer01.Contoso.com"
PS C:\> $FileShare = Get-SCStorageFileShare -Name "FileShare01"
PS C:\> Set-SCStorageFileServer -StorageFileServer $FileServer -RemoveStorageFileShareFromManagement $FileShare
El primer comando obtiene el objeto de servidor de archivos de almacenamiento denominado FileServer01 y, a continuación, almacena ese objeto en la variable $FileServer.
El segundo comando obtiene el objeto de recurso compartido de archivos de almacenamiento denominado FileShare01 y, a continuación, almacena ese objeto en la variable $FileShare.
El último comando quita FileShare01 de la administración de VMM.
Parámetros
-AddDiskWitnessFromStoragePool
Especifica un objeto de grupo de almacenamiento.
Type: | StoragePool |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-AddExistingComputer
Especifica una matriz de equipos que agrega este cmdlet. Especifique los nombres de dominio completos (FQDN), los nombres NetBIOS o las direcciones IP de los servidores de la red que tienen un sistema operativo.
Type: | String[] |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-AddStorageFileShareToManagement
Habilita la administración del recurso compartido de archivos de almacenamiento especificado a través de VMM.
Type: | StorageFileShare[] |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CleanupDisks
{{Fill CleanupDisks Description}}
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DCBSettings
Especifica la configuración de DCB configurada en el clúster.
Nota
Este parámetro es aplicable a VMM 2019 UR1.
Type: | DCBSettings |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Description
Especifica una descripción para el servidor de archivos de almacenamiento.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JobGroup
Especifica un identificador para una serie de comandos que se ejecutan como un conjunto justo antes de que se ejecute el mismo identificador de grupo de trabajos.
Type: | Guid |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JobVariable
Especifica una variable en la que se realiza un seguimiento del progreso del trabajo y se almacena.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-PROTipID
Especifica el identificador de la sugerencia de optimización de recursos y rendimiento (sugerencia PRO) que desencadenó esta acción. Este parámetro le permite auditar sugerencias pro.
Type: | Guid |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RemoveExistingComputer
Especifica una matriz de equipos que quita este cmdlet. Especifique FQDN, nombres NetBios o direcciones IP de servidores en la red que tienen un sistema operativo.
Type: | StorageFileServerNode[] |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RemoveStorageFileShareFromManagement
Especifica una matriz de recursos compartidos de archivos de almacenamiento que este cmdlet quita de la administración de VMM.
Type: | StorageFileShare[]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RunAsynchronously
Indica que el trabajo se ejecuta de forma asincrónica para que el control vuelva inmediatamente al shell de comandos.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SkipClusterValidation
Indica que este cmdlet omite las pruebas de validación del clúster cuando crea un clúster.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StorageClassificationAssociation
Especifica una matriz de objetos de clasificación de almacenamiento asociados a un bloque de almacenamiento.
Type: | StorageClassification[]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StorageFileServer
Especifica un objeto de servidor de archivos de almacenamiento.
Type: | StorageFileServer |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Salidas
StorageFileServer
Este cmdlet devuelve un objeto StorageFileServer .